Finding the very best Psychotherapist Near Me Discovering the best therapist is a crucial first step to much better psychological health. There are numerous aspects to think about, including their credentials and experience. Factor to consider ought to likewise be provided to the healing alliance. If the connection isn't there, even if their professional accreditations look excellent, discover somebody else. Preferably book 3 consultation calls and select the one that feels most like a fit. Ask for Referrals Whether you're trying to find a psychotherapist in NYC or any other location, referrals from buddies and household are among the very best ways to discover someone. These people can assist you narrow down your options by considering practical matters like licensure, insurance coverage, and area. They can also give you a feel for the therapist's style and method. They can even share their own experiences with a particular therapist or assist you understand what to anticipate from treatment. In addition, your doctor might be able to recommend a therapist who is right for you. Lots of medical professionals and healthcare professionals have worked with a wide variety of clients, and they can provide a wealth of insight. They can even make particular suggestions based on your needs, such as gender or age. Another excellent source of referrals is from associates at work. They can give you referrals for therapists they have dealt with and trust. They can likewise help you understand what to look for in a therapist, such as their theoretical orientation and whether they concentrate on specific or group therapy. You can likewise request referrals from other members of your community, such as religious leaders or school teachers. You can likewise browse online for a therapist using sites such as Psychology Today. These sites enable you to filter your search based on elements such as location, insurance coverage, and specializeds. You can likewise read evaluations from previous clients, which can be helpful in identifying whether a therapist is best for you. Browse Online While it's helpful to get a referral from somebody you trust, lots of people likewise use online tools and search engines to discover therapists near them. Many sites have directories of psychological health service providers, allowing you to narrow your choices by location, specialized, insurance coverage and more. These resources can be particularly helpful when you're new to the location and don't have an individual connection to anybody who could refer you. You can likewise try browsing for a psychotherapist near you by name or the kind of treatment you desire, such as family or individual therapy. You can even discover therapists who specialize in particular medical diagnoses, such as depression or anxiety. This can assist you focus your search and guarantee that you're getting the best treatment for the particular issue you have. Some online searches will provide you with a list of local therapists, while others might provide a more advanced search that can match you with therapists who have experience with your specific needs or concerns. You can even discover therapists who can supply teletherapy, which can be a hassle-free choice when you live far away from the office or have trouble taking a trip. Once you've compiled a list of potential therapists, it's a great concept to set up an initial consultation with every one. This is generally a brief and totally free session that allows you to ask questions and see whether the therapist is an excellent suitable for you. Throughout this first session, be sure to ask the therapist the length of time they have actually been certified and in practice, along with what their specializeds are. You can likewise inquire about their technique to treatment, what sort of training they have gotten and whether they are comfy working with the type of issues you're dealing with. psychological therapist near me can also take a look at a therapist's site or social media for more information about them and what they may be like in session. In addition, you can look at online evaluations from previous customers. Look for Online Therapy Discovering a therapist can be like apartment-hunting in a busy market, and it may take some time to find one you trust and work well with. If you're able to get individual referrals, that can help. However if you can't, do not fret— there are lots of choices out there. You can utilize sites that provide a searchable database of psychologists or therapists by area and specialized, and you can even try to find therapists that use telehealth services (video therapy). Once you've narrowed down your list of possible therapists, it's essential to talk on the phone. Inquire about their accessibility, charge structure and cancellation policy, whether they accept insurance, and if they have any experience working with your specific concerns. You can also discover if they use “evidence-based treatment,” which are tested strategies for handling concerns such as depression, stress and anxiety, sleep problems and bedwetting in children. If you have medical insurance, it's useful to learn if your therapist has been on the panel of providers for your prepare for a long time. This can provide you confidence that they have been evaluated by the insurer for their competence and quality of care, which you will be able to receive treatment at a reasonable cost. You can also ask your therapist for recommendations from previous customers or colleagues and contact them to get an idea of how the therapist interacts with individuals throughout sessions. This can provide you a sense of how comfortable you will be sharing your sensations in their existence and their method to counseling. Finally, you need to think about any cultural or gender choices that relate to your psychological health requirements. Some individuals feel more at ease with a therapist that shares their racial or ethnic background, or comprehends their sexual preference and/or choice, as these can make it easier to form a restorative alliance. This is why some sites, such as BetterHelp, include the ability to browse for therapists by these facets of identity. You should also focus on how you feel during the phone call, and if you do not enjoy talking with your therapist or find their approach to counseling unsuitable, proceed. It's essential to develop a good connection with your therapist so you can open about your feelings and discuss them in a safe environment.
